The OPP on Monday announced in a tweet that two teenage girls missing since Thursday in Algonquin Park had been located safe.
On the weekend, a major search was launched for Marta Malek and Maya Mirota, both 16 and from the Kitchener area.

There had been a “tremendous” response to appeals for help with a large number of calls and messages reporting potential sightings, police said.
Described as experienced campers equipped with a tent and some limited supplies, the teens, who were part of a group camping in the park, had not been seen since Thursday morning. They were reported missing Friday night.
